Project overview #
Our project is an AI stylist that helps a person choose looks for events and returns a set of things with links where they can be ordered, while it takes into account the cost of goods, as well as the features of a person’s figure and color type - therefore, it chooses not just trendy goods, but also what will suit a person personally
Features #
color type definition by photo + personal recommendations from AI
body type definition by parameters + clothing recommendations
image selection for an event based on the user’s personal request - all you have to do is follow the link and order
Tech stack #
ML: numpy, PIL, skimage, sklearn, cv2, mediapipe, torch, clip
Backend: python, mongo, posgres, fastAPI
Frontend: Jsx(vite)+react+TailwindCSS
